When it works correctly, it's the ****. While everybody else is fighting to keep their temps correct, all you need is a cooler with some ice. The colder the better. The problems that we've seen have more to do with logistics and a couple of finicky valves. One big problem was that there isn't anyone around here willing or able to fill the NANO bottles. My buddy ended up having to shell out a bunch of extra cash to setup his own mother bottle to fill them himself. It's not like we live in the sticks either. We are talking about west palm beach, fl here. We've had some issues with the valve leaking on the Nano tank aswell. This seems to only be a problem when you first open the valve. Once you jiggle it a bit and can get it open without a leak, it's good to go and doesn't leak anymore.

I really like my NANO. It has worked perfectly. Deadly consistant ETs. No more screwing with the damn heater. Fill up the NANO tank at a paintball store. I only pay $2.50 per fill.

Originally Posted by bigsticksupra
how long does the nano bottle last? like how many 10lb. bottles can you go through before you have to refill the nano bottle
The Nano lets you use all of the nitrous in the bottle. No more et's falling off after the first few runs. I only use a 130 shot and after two runs I can already expect slower times after that point. When you refill the nitrous bottle you refill the Nano.

Jeffrey Pelc, Luke AFB in Glendale, Arizona. My previous best in the car before Nano was
60'......1.618
330.....4.732
1/8.....7.340
mph....93.683
1000...9.534
1/4.....11.496
mph...118.819

After Nano
60'.....1.547
1/8.....7.040
mph....96.990
1/4.....11.048
mph....123.081

The nitrous jet was kept at a 100 shot and the fuel was bumped up to a pill for a 125 shot. I am using an HSW 78mm plate kit currently.

afr is power, everybody knows that, afr is affected by n20 press. lower press. equal richer afrs. one quick way to ck. the efficiency of the nano, compared to the bottle heater, is to purge for 10seconds and watch the bottle guage for press. drop. you won't see a drop with a nano set-up. with a bottle heater there will be a press. drop for sure and hence a mph drop in the 1/4. i ran 150w 11.29et 123.36 1.660 on 100oct, 15deg. timing 11.2 afr. with the bottle heater, and my most recent personal best,on the nano, with a 100w is 11.4 at 122mph with 18deg of timing and 11.5 avg. made 5 runs with 15lb. bottle, i think i could have gotten 2 more runs, but 5 is quite a bit for a day at the track anyways. the bottle had 5.5lbs. left. the other factor that comes into play on the street and it's key, provided there is no leaks in the line connections, is with a bottle opener and the flick of a switch your are ready to run anyone. there is no waiting for a bottle heater to heat your bottle. ohh also forgot to mention that i was on street wheels on the 100 nano shot wereas on the 150 i was on the skinnies. stay tuned, i will be spraying the 150 soon with the street wheels. they weigh a ton.

My boss ordered two of them for his setup. He hasn't used them yet because we are just finishing up the new motor install and some wiring and what not but one thing that stood out for us was the horrible quality of the supplied valves.

It may come from being that we are a CNC machine shop, but the extrusion lines on the material and the outrageous burrs on the threading were a complete turn off when you spend that kind of money. It definitely looked liek cheap *** Chinese ****.

Luckily we used to make paintball parts by the thousands so we had a few of our own laying around and threw them on. Everything else at least appears quality.
